十二酸乙烯酯与乙酸乙烯酯的聚合物 | 26354-30-3

中文名称
十二酸乙烯酯与乙酸乙烯酯的聚合物
中文别名
——
英文名称
Ethenyl acetate;ethenyl dodecanoate
英文别名
——
十二酸乙烯酯与乙酸乙烯酯的聚合物化学式
CAS
26354-30-3
化学式
C18H32O4
mdl
——
分子量
312.4
InChiKey
UXAYDBNWIBJTRO-UHFFFAOYSA-N
BEILSTEIN
——
EINECS
——

计算性质

  • 辛醇/水分配系数(LogP):
    5.29
  • 重原子数:
    22
  • 可旋转键数:
    14
  • 环数:
    0.0
  • sp3杂化的碳原子比例:
    0.67
  • 拓扑面积:
    52.6
  • 氢给体数:
    0
  • 氢受体数:
    4
